Ukraine has been defending itself against Russia's attacks for over four years. Peace efforts have so far been unsuccessful. At least 6 people were killed in Russia's missile attack on Kyiv. The attack took place in the city center and many people were injured.

After the attack, the Ukrainian government condemned Russia and asked for more support from the international community. Russia, however, denied responsibility for the attack.

The situation in Ukraine is becoming increasingly tense, and the international community is working to resolve the crisis.
